Select your Escorts 1.7.0Allows you to choose which escorts you will encounter at the start of the game. There is an option to choose a random escort in case you just wanted to guarantee some unlocks before continuing with the base game's behavior. Note: You're only supposed to be able to choose the lost tinker once. Talent Point Planner 1.7.0The Talent Point Planner allows you to plan how to spend your character's future talent points (hence the name). Bound to the <alt-shift-g> key by default [which can be changed in the usual manner], the planner makes a temporary copy of your character, levels it up to level 50, and opens the level-up dialog for you to set up your point plan. When you're finished, the plan will be saved and displayed as annotations in the regular level-up dialog. Also provides various small improvements and bugfixes for the levelup dialog:

Transmogrification ChestPowered by unknown forces 2.00 Encumbrance. [Plot Item] Type: chest / sher'tul When carried: It can be used to transmogrify all the items in your chest at once (also done automatically when you change level) Activation costs 0 power out of 1000/1000. This chest is an extension of old Sher'tul places of power. Any items dropped inside are transported to an other place, processed and destroyed to extract energy. The byproduct of this effect is the creation of gold, which is useless to process, so it is sent back to you. When you possess the chest all items you walk upon will automatically be put inside and transmogrified when you leave the level. Simply go to your inventory to move them out of the chest if you wish to keep them. Items in the chest will not encumber you. |
